## Action Item: Deep-link routing fallback (Quarrelwood incident)

New folks: during the Quarrelwood outage, malformed deep links crashed the Pebblemail mobile app instead of falling back to the home screen. Action item: add a catch-all route with telemetry, owned by the mobile platform group, due end of sprint. Until merged, treat any deep-link crash report as related and tag it accordingly. Routing table conventions and the fallback design doc are on the internal page.

runbook for tagug-hafog: https://jira.lumiclabs.internal/projects/pages/pages/9773c0d8

Runbook: account recovery — read-replica lag alarm. When the Quillbrook lag alarm fires above 90 seconds, recovery lookups on the Tindervale replica may return stale account states. Pause the recovery queue, fail reads over to the primary, and note the switch in the sync log for Friday's review. Lag usually clears within ten minutes; if not, page the data-tier rotation. To authorize the failover in the Marrowgate console, an operator must enter the standing recovery passphrase, which is:

vault phrase of fahif-kafog = istdor-caseth-holox-holir-fraox-noviel

# Service Accounts: String Extraction

The `extract-i18n` script pulls translatable strings from all Bramblewick repos and pushes them to the Glossa service. It runs under the `i18n-extractor` service account. Do not run it under your personal account; Glossa rate-limits individual users aggressively. The account has write access to the staging catalog only. Set the token in your shell before invoking the script. The current staging token is below.

API key for kahap-kafog: zpat15_6qzxZ7YR8aDwjmp

Ticket: Slimmed image breaks runtime on Pellarc build agents.

Repro steps:
1. Build the hollowed image with the strip-layers profile enabled.
2. Push to the staging registry and deploy to the canary pool.
3. Container exits with a missing shared-library error within ten seconds.

Expected: parity with the full image. Actual: crash loop. Suspect the trim step removes the resolver libs. To pull the failing image from the staging registry, authenticate with the token below.

session JWT of tawip-kajog = eyJhbGciOiJIUzI1NiIsInR5cCI6IkpXVCJ9.eyJzdWIiOiI2dKYGGIn0.afsnASii